A "defunct" status typically signifies that a company is no longer operational. This could be due to various reasons, including:
Bankruptcy
Liquidation
Merger or acquisition
Ceased operations

The case of novrf-defunct-606723 underscores the critical importance of thorough due diligence before making any investment decisions. This includes:
Verifying company information through reputable sources.
Reviewing financial statements and regulatory filings.
Understanding the company's business model and industry.
Assessing potential risks and red flags.
